Subject: Roylance Apartments
Dear Mr. Christensen,
The following requirements shall be applied to the subject structure:
1. Pony walls shall be sheathed and nailed as required for First Floor shear walls. See Structural
dwgs.
2. All walls between units shall be constructed as one hour fire rated assemblies.
3. Fire wall shall be constructed from crawl space to roof.
4. Drywall on First Floor ceilings shall be (2) layers of 5/8" Type X sheet rock over sound channel
5. Second Floor ceiling shall be constructed of one layer 5/8" Type X sheet rock to form one hour
ceiling.
6. All penetrations in firewalls shall be caulked with approved fire rated caulking to maintain the
integrity of the one hour firewall.
7. All floors between units shall be insulated with R -19 fiberglass batt insulation, or equal.
8. All bedrooms shall have egress windows and smoke alarms in compliance with the International
Building Code 2000.
9. Bathroom walls shall have 1/2" water resistant gyp board (green board) where exposed to water.
10. All first floor apartments shall be accessible "Type B" units.
11. Bathrooms in accessible units shall have backing/reinforcing for toilet and tub handicap grab bars.
12. Exterior door thresholds to be maximum 1/2" rise per Fair Housing.
13. All electrical and plumbing shall be installed per Fair Housing.
